App level components that contain child components from multiple nuskin component libraries
This project contains Vue UI components written for app features such as the standard Nuskin header and footer and other components comprised of Nuskin component libraries.
Before installing @nuskin/app-components
, you will have to add its peer dependencies and set up the run config.
See src/package.json
and find the "peerDependencies"
section for most-accurate information.

This package uses services and events from external libraries that require a run config to be initialized when the app is first loaded.
import { RunConfigService } from "@nuskin/ns-util";
// ...
// WARNING: these should come from app/user configuration
const countryCode = "US";
const language = "en";
const baseUrl = "https://test.nuskin.com";
// Initialize run config
let runConfig = RunConfigService.getRunConfig();
if (!runConfig || !runConfig.baseUrl) {
runConfig = {
country: countryCode,
language: language,
baseUrl: baseUrl
};
RunConfigService.setRunConfig(runConfig);
}
// ...
